Although Moller puts up some publicity-type stuff every once in a while (progress pics, flying car test video) he has never actually produced a viable vehicle, except for a prototype craft offered through Neiman Marcus back in 2005 for the low, low price of $3.5 million. Hence, some people think he's actually just a con artist practicing a particularly long-reaching fraud. It's basically the ultimate in sci-fi fan vaporware. He has even been investigated for fraud before: http://www.sec.gov/litigation/complaints/comp17987.htm

Unless it's going to be flown by a (non-Microsoft) computer, you won't catch me in one (unless I can be the only one flying one). People have too much trouble not running into each other in 2-dimensions, I can't imagine how many more accidents we'd have if threw up and down into the mix. Then, if you did have an accident (or even if you just run out of fuel or have a mechanical malfunction), you have to add in the collateral damage of anyone below you that would get hit as one, two (or more) of these vehicles come falling out of the sky.

As cool as it looks . . . no thanks.
